Essential Ingredients and Tools for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s
To achieve the perfect texture, you need a ripe avocado that yields slightly to pressure but still holds its shape. A large egg is crucial for the center, and a slice of sturdy sourdough provides the crunch needed for the base of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s.
Sea salt and freshly cracked black pepper are essential for seasoning, while a drizzle of olive oil or avocado oil spray ensures the bread crisps evenly without becoming greasy. You will also need a small ramekin or silicone cup to hold the egg steady inside the avocado half.
A reliable digital air fryer is the most important tool, allowing precise temperature control for consistent results. Tongs are helpful for safely handling hot ingredients, and a sharp knife is necessary to carefully remove the avocado pit and slice the bread. Step-by-Step Guide to Making Perfect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s

Start by preheating your air fryer to 370°F (190°C) for about 3 minutes to create an ideal cooking environment. While it heats, place a slice of sourdough in the basket and lightly spray it with oil to promote browning and prevent sticking.
Next, carefully cut your avocado in half and remove the pit, scooping out just enough flesh to create a nest for the egg. Crack an egg directly into the avocado half, seasoning with salt and pepper, and place it carefully on top of the toast.
Cook the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s at 370°F for 8 to 10 minutes, watching for the egg whites to set while the yolk remains slightly jiggly. The toast should be golden brown, and the avocado warm but not mushy, indicating the dish is done perfectly.

Creative Variations for Your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s

As a chef, I love adapting this base recipe for different dietary needs and flavor profiles, starting with a sprinkle of chili flakes for heat. You can top your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s with crumbled feta or goat cheese for added creaminess, which melts beautifully in the circulating heat.
For a low-carb variation, swap the sourdough for a thick slice of grilled zucchini or a portobello mushroom cap to hold the egg and avocado. Common Mistakes to Avoid with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s
One common mistake is overcrowding the basket, which restricts airflow and results in unevenly cooked toast and eggs. Always cook your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s in a single layer to ensure the hot air reaches every surface for a perfect crisp.
Another error is ignoring the importance of preheating, which can lead to a soggy bottom on the toast. Using an unripe avocado is also a pitfall, as it won’t soften properly during the short cook time, affecting the overall texture of this easy brunch recipe.
Storage and Reheating Tips for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s
While this dish is best enjoyed immediately, you can prep the ingredients the night before by slicing the avocado and storing it with lemon juice to prevent browning. Keep your bread and eggs ready to go, making your morning routine for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s incredibly fast.
If you have leftovers, store the components separately and reheat the toast in the air fryer at 350°F for 2 minutes to restore crispness. The avocado and egg are best eaten fresh, but knowing how to organize your prep helps streamline future quick air fryer meals.

Golden Air Fryer Avocado Toast Eggs
Equipment
- Air Fryer
- Spoon for scooping avocado
Ingredients
Main Ingredients
- 2 large avocados ripe, halved and pitted
- 4 large eggs fresh
- 4 slices whole grain bread toasted
- 1 tsp olive oil for brushing
- to taste salt and pepper
Instructions
- Preheat air fryer to 375°F and lightly brush bread slices with olive oil.
- Place avocado halves in air fryer basket, crack an egg into each center, and season with salt and pepper.
- Toast the bread in air fryer for 3-4 minutes until golden, then top with avocado egg mixture.
- Air fry for 5-6 minutes until eggs are set and bread is crispy for your Air Fryer Breakfast & Brunch.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use a different bread for this avocado toast?
Yes, sourdough or whole grain bread works well for extra texture. Just ensure the slice is sturdy enough to hold the avocado and egg without getting soggy in the air fryer.
How do I store leftover avocado toast eggs?
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 24 hours. The avocado may brown slightly, but the egg will remain fresh when reheated.
Can I make this recipe ahead of time?
You can prep the avocado mixture and toast the bread in advance, but assemble and cook just before serving. This keeps the avocado creamy and the egg perfectly runny.
What’s the best way to reheat air fryer avocado toast eggs?
Reheat in the air fryer at 350°F for 2-3 minutes to restore crispiness. Avoid the microwave, as it can make the toast soggy and the egg rubbery.
What are some serving suggestions for this recipe?
Serve with a side of fresh arugula salad or sliced tomatoes for a balanced brunch. Drizzle with hot sauce or everything bagel seasoning for extra flavor.
